What phrases trigger iMessage effects?

iMessage effects can be triggered by a range of phrases that are built into the iMessage app. These phrases are typically related to celebrations and expressions of emotion, such as ‘Congratulations’, ‘Happy Birthday’, ‘Cheers’, and ‘Congrats’.

When one of these phrases is typed and then sent or tapped, a celebratory animation or effect will typically be visible in the conversation. Certain phrases have specific effects assigned to them, while others will bring up a library of options to choose from.

Some of the more popular effects include confetti, balloons, lasers, and firework animations.

What is predictive text on your phone?

Predictive text is a feature found on many phones that allows the phone to anticipate words you are typing and offer suggestions based on what the phone predicts you may be trying to say. Predictive text is designed to make it easier and faster for you to type by providing a list of recommendations for you to choose from as you type a message.

This can be especially helpful if you’re using a small virtual keyboard on a mobile device, since typing with limited space can be difficult. Predictive text also generally remembers words and phrases you have used before, making it easier for you to use again without having to type the entire phrase out.

Why can’t I use message effects on iPhone?

It is not possible to use message effects such as Bubble, Screen, or Echo on an iPhone because they are specific to the iMessage platform which is only available on Apple devices. This means that they are not compatible with other messaging platforms, like Android or Windows, which are commonly used on other smartphones.

Apple’s message effects can only be used when sending messages to other Apple devices, such as iPhones, iPads, Mac computers, or Apple Watches. If you are sending a message to someone with a different brand of smartphone, then message effects are not supported.

Therefore, if you are trying to send a message with one of Apple’s message effects, make sure you are sending it to someone with an Apple device in order to ensure compatibility.
